German Meaning of mains
Stromnetz
Other German words related to Stromnetz
Nearest Words of mains
Definitions and Meaning of mains in English
mains (n.)
The farm attached to a mansion house.
FAQs About the word mains
Stromnetz
The farm attached to a mansion house.
Kontinente,Festland,Landmassen,Subkontinente
Inseln,Inseln,Inselchen,Tasten,Atolle,Umhänge,Korallenriffe,Barriereriffe,Cays,Landspitze
mainprising => Hauptbürgschaft, mainprised => verbürgt, mainprise => Hauptschuldner, mainpin => Hauptzapfen, mainpernor => Bürge,